January 31, 20224 yr Hello: Yes, I have tried and tried to find the answer to my question! Is there a key command that will duplicate the old "S" view command in FSX and cycle between three or four views and return to the standard cockpit view? I suspect there is, I just can't find it! Your assistance will be appreciated! Steve In Kansas USA Steve 7 Miles NW of KGCK
January 31, 20224 yr No, there is not such a cycle view in MSFS. But there is one to cycle the fixed views (a.k.a. the instrument views).
